Large Spark Plug, Engine Pinging

Hello I have a '97 DOHC. 90,000 miles. Bought it @ 84,000 miles. Noticed light pinging, Service Light came on once up a hill, went away later that day. The #2 spark plug is larger than the others, same heat number however. Had a Service Light msg. come on during fwy. driving one day at 63 MPH. Took in to a shop, asked to please diagnose that, and find solution to enging pinging. Asked them to check plugs.

Shop replaced coil pack, said they found error messages indicating #1 and #3 cylinders misfiring (again, #2 plug is the large one) Plug wires were replaced 3,000 miles ago, air filter in good shape. Oil changed every 3,000. Had fuel injectors cleaned. New PCV valve. At emissions check, .50 is allowable Hydrocarbons. Tested 0.48 (July '03)

After getting coil pack replaced, car still pinged. Then, a rough idle started. Service light came back on. Took to Dodge dealer for diagnosis, said #4 cylinder showing 60 on compression! Could not read #2 cylinder.

Ideas? Am going to put old coil pack back on to see if idling smooths. Idle is rough only at stop, it is fine at 1,500 RPM.

EGR? O2 sensors? Cam sensor? New head? May as well get a rebuild if it needs a new head. Codes never showed error for #2, car has lots of power besides the rough idle at start, don't like the pinging.. and now the service light. Thank you in advance!

Re: Large Spark Plug, Engine Pinging

first off what octane gas are you running? the dohc needs 89 or better or it will ping.

stripped #2 cylinder so they tapped it a larger size?

as far as cheack engine light, when thats on turn key on-off-on-off-on then it will blink a certain # of times indicating the code. The codes can be found on neons.org
